POSITION SUMMARY:

To provide services to MOID special education students so that educational progress can be monitored and enhanced, and so that programming can be established.

 

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ES: 

Participates in IEP conferences including behavior management plans, functional analysis of behavior, placement, and annual reviews.

Develops strategies for maintaining a classroom environment conducive to effective
learning and utilizes effective teaching methods and employs a variety of instructional techniques appropriate to the maturity, interests, and needs of the students.

Provides appropriate diagnostic testing, identifies student capabilities and monitors student progress on a regular basis.

Maintains accurate and complete records as required by law, CCPS, and GaDOE policies.

Communicates with parents on an individual or small group basis.

Consults with appropriate professional staff regarding a student's educational program.

 

All other duties, as assigned and required, in order to perform the above services. 

 

KEY JOB REQUIREMENTS: 

Bachelor's Degree required.

A minimum of one (1) year's teaching experience is preferred.

CERTIFICATION REQUIREMENTS:
Special Education Adapted Curriculum & all five content areas (currently GACE Tests 083/084 + 087/088 for P-8) High School is Special Education Adapted Curriculum and content-specific tests.
